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67747511 524 22030456
160859294 41318053551 9540294941
160859294 41318053551 9540294941
0677731 138402 0084983
All about undefined
Interested in learning more?
160859294 41318053551 9540294941
0677731 138402 0084983
See more
8334 7502
601 110053856 8025 05009 11
See more
91620 595221535 1774334912
4048962 1735 053612400
See more